Tasting Notes
The aroma ticked all the boxes to make your heart content with smoked kabanos sausages, smoky sweet pickles with strawberries, balsamic-brown butter sauce, shoe polish, cigar boxes and an old coal scuttle in a remote bothy. On the palate we found a rich, aromatic, smooth yet smoky, moreish damson porter beer with a great balance of chocolate, roasted malt and sweet yet tangy damsons. After reduction we enjoyed a sticky pork cha siu bao bun in a dunnage warehouse as a starter before we dug into a Cumberland-glazed roast lamb shoulder. Following 20 years in an ex-bourbon hogshead, we transferred this whisky into a first fill shaved, toasted and recharred oloroso-seasoned barrique.
